Feature | Samsung Galaxy A71 5G | Motorola Moto G 5G Plus |
---|---|---|
Display | 6.7-inch Super AMOLED Plus | 6.7-inch IPS LCD |
Resolution | 1080 x 2400 pixels | 1080 x 2520 pixels |
Refresh Rate | 60 Hz | 90 Hz |
Processor | Qualcomm Snapdragon 765G | Qualcomm Snapdragon 765 |
RAM | 6/8 GB | 4/6 GB |
Storage | 128 GB | 64/128 GB |
Main Camera |
64 MP wide (f/1.8) 12 MP ultrawide (f/2.2) 5 MP macro (f/2.4) 5 MP depth (f/2.2) |
48 MP wide (f/1.7) 8 MP ultrawide (f/2.2) 5 MP macro (f/2.2) 2 MP depth (f/2.4) |
Front Camera | 32 MP (f/2.2) | 16 MP (f/2.0) |
Battery Capacity | 4500 mAh | 5000 mAh |
Charging | 25W Fast Charging | 20W TurboPower Charging |
Operating System | Android 10, One UI 2 | Android 10 |
5G Support | Yes | Yes |
Biometric Authentication | In-display Fingerprint Sensor | Side-mounted Fingerprint Sensor |
Expandable Storage | Yes (Up to 1 TB) | Yes (Up to 1 TB) |
Headphone Jack | No | Yes |
NFC | Yes | Yes |
Water and Dust Resistance | No | No |
Dimensions | 162.5 x 75.5 x 8.1 mm | 168 x 74 x 9 mm |
Weight | 185 grams | 207 grams |
